Our Motorhome on a Peugeot Boxer van (also applies to Fiat Ducato and Citroen Relay) showed the airbag warning sign just before our trip to Spain. Obviously something we wanted to get sorted pronto before our big trip. This is how I went about it. I am no expert in vehicle electrics or airbags, this is just a video showing how I sorted it. If you have a few technical skills, hopefully this will help but do consult an expert if you don't feel confident having a go yourself.

    I had this happen to me today. I think all these modules are made faulty and should be replaced through recall as they are a safety item. The company that makes them TRW are having to settle multiple lawsuits as there airbag modules have failed at critical times.Defective Airbag Control Unit Lawsuit Filed
    A class action lawsuit has been filed against TRW and its parent company (ZF), Honda, and Toyoto for equipping vehicles with allegedly defective airbag control units. The complaint says that TRW’s control units don’t have sufficient protection against electrical overstress, which can lead the units to fail during a crash. The lawsuit says that TRW control unit failures are implicated in six known injuries and four deaths.
